For the benefit of the inhabitants of Winchester and its surrounding and
neighbouring Districts, to assist in the provision of facilities for recreation
or other leisure time occupation of individuals who have need of such
facilities by reason of their youth, age, infirmity or disablement, financial
hardship or social and economic circumstances or for the public at large
in the interests of social welfare and with the object of improving the
condition of life of the said inhabitants.

Fundraising to enable the replacement of the decrepit and no longer
for purpose summer-only cricket pavilion serving the two community
access cricket pitches in Winchester's North Walls Recreation Grou
with a year-round multi-sport pavilion.
